- The distance between Lewisburg, Tn, Usa and Guaramiranga, Brazil is approximately 6,644 km or 4,129 mi.
- To reach Lewisburg, Tn in this distance one would set out from Guaramiranga bearing 315.2°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Lewisburg, Tn bearing 300.9° or WNW .
- Lewisburg, Tn has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Guaramiranga has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
- Lewisburg, Tn is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Guaramiranga is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 6.6 °C (11.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 21.3 °C (38.3°F) more in Lewisburg, Tn.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 284.8 mm (11.2 in) less which is equivalent to 284.8 l/m² (6.99 US gal/ft²) or 2,848,000 l/ha (304,470 US gal/ac) less. About 5/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 19.2° lower in Lewisburg, Tn than in Guaramiranga.
